Distraction osteogenesis of the mandible has become an established technique that is useful in the management of growing patients with craniofacial microsomia. 1 When children attain skeletal maturity, it may be necessary to correct problems in occlusion and facial dysmorphism with a combination of Le Fort I osteotomy, bilateral sagittal split osteotomies of the mandible, and genioplasty. Sagittal split osteotomy (SSO), introduced by Rittersma and Van Gool in 1979, is an excellent technique for accessing various pathologies located deep in body or ramus of the mandible and in close proximity with the inferior alveolar nerve . This technique can also avoid various complications associated with the conventional approaches.

During sagittal split ramus osteotomies of the mandible, the inferior alveolar nerve can be directly damaged by a burr on a rotary drill, a blade on a reciprocating saw, or a chisel used to complete the split. The nerve can also be compressed during osteotomy stabilization (i.e., plate and screw fixation). Most maxillofacial deformities can be managed with the three basic osteotomies discussed in this article: the LeFort I type osteotomy, the bilateral sagittal split osteotomy of the mandibular ramus, and the horizontal osteotomy of the symphysis of the chin (osseous genioplasty).

A sagittal split osteotomy is an oral surgery procedure that is done to correct any serious misalignment of the upper and lower teeth. The bone on the sagittal — or side — of the lower mandible of the jaw is cut on each side to form a split. This allows the front part of the mandible to slide backward or forward until the teeth are aligned.
